The EPA finalized the network design requirements for the oxides of sulfur (SOX), specifically sulfur dioxide (SO2), to support the revised National Ambient Air Quality Standards (NAAQS) for SO2.
The requirements to require monitors in CBSAs where there is an increased coincidence of population and SO2 emissions. The final network design corresponds to the proposal of the new NAAQS based on peak 1-hour daily maximum concentrations, or 1-hour NAAQS, and the associated level of 75 parts per billion (ppb). The introduction of the 1-hour NAAQS and the range of levels are intended to protect against peak, shorter term exposure risks.
In the final SO2 monitoring network design, EPA finalized minimum SO2 monitoring requirements which call for monitors in CBSA based on a Population Weighted Emissions Index (PWEI) that uses population and emissions inventory data at the CBSA level to assign required monitoring for a given CBSA (population and emissions being obvious relevant factors in prioritizing numbers of required monitors). The PWEI for a particular CBSA is calculated by multiplying the population (using the latest Census Bureau estimates) of a CBSA by the total amount of SO2 emissions in that CBSA. The CBSA emission value is in tons per year, and is calculated by aggregating the county level emissions for each county in a CBSA as maintained in the latest edition of the National Emissions Inventory. We then divide the resulting product of CBSA population and CBSA SO2 emissions by 1,000,000 to provide a PWEI value, the units of which are millions of people-tons per year. Those CBSAs with a PWEI value of 1,000,000 or more are required to operate three monitors within that CBSA. Those CBSAs with a PWEI value between 1,000,000 and 100,000 are required to operate two monitors within that CBSA. Those CBSAs with a PWEI value between 100,000 and 5,000 are required to operate one monitor within that CBSA. In summary, EPA estimates that this final SO2 network design will require 163 monitoring sites in 131 CBSAs, and that a large majority of existing SO2 sites will satisfy these minimum monitoring requirements.
